0,33l bottle from Heila, Heinola. Bbe 14.06.2024. This new version is 5.4%. Bit hazy orange golden beer with small head. Aroma has peat, hints of smoke and some sweet malty twist. Flavor is very mild but smooth and soft. Some malts, yeast and vegetables. Bit messy but drinkable.

Bottled at Post-PBF, Vaasa. Hazy amber, rich head. Buttery nose with mild lemon and smoke. Mid sweet with medium body and well rounded mouthfeel. Mild birchwood smoke, some grass and ash. The slight touch of lemon disturbs, otherwise it is quite nice.
